Abstract
Highly drawn poly(3-alkylthiophene) gels have been prepared by either drawing poly(3-alkylthiophene) gels or irradiating highly drawn soluble poly(3-alkylthiophene) with γ-rays. Both types of gels demonstrated reversible changes in length in the direction perpendicular to the drawing direction upon change in temperature, solvent composition and also doping. However, the change in length parallel to the drawing was negligible.
